SB RANKINGS: Eight schools make moves of four spots or more

Posted On: Tuesday, April 21, 2009
By:

By E. Shawn Aylsworth
Managing Editor

The Indiana Coaches of Girls Sports Association has released its third set of polls for the 2009 softball season, and there’s lots goin’ on. The rundown:

In 4A: Castle rises from seventh to third, Noblesville goes from 10th to sixth, Homestead moves up from 13th to ninth, and Crown Point leaps from 18th to 10th.

In 3A: Boonville ascends from seventh to fourth, while Andrean bumps up from 14th to ninth.

In 2A: Hanover Central goes from ninth to fourth, Speedway rockets up all the way from 23rd to seventh, and Wheeler moves from 13th to 10th.

In 1A: Riverton Parke rises from 11th to fifth.

All four previous No. 1s – 4A Center Grove, 3A New Palestine, 2A Indianapolis Scecina, and 1A Tecumseh – remain atop their respective classes.

Teams are listed by rank followed by school, first-place votes if applicable, rating points, and record (Top 10 schools only). The ICGSA’s 95 ranked schools from April 20:
